From patchwork Sat Dec 28 01:20:00 2013 Content-Type: text/plain; charset="utf-8" M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 7bit Subject: [1, of, 3] debuginstall: convert unified test to pure unit test (issue4128) From: Chris Jerdonek X-Patchwork-Id: 3237 Message-Id: <3a91ff8b2a83bcfbad00.1388193600@stonewall.local> To: mercurial-devel@selenic.com Date: Fri, 27 Dec 2013 17:20:00 -0800 # HG changeset patch # User Chris Jerdonek # Date 1388190507 28800 # Fri Dec 27 16:28:27 2013 -0800 # Node ID 3a91ff8b2a83bcfbad000f0140c9df67b0022522 # Parent 4274eda143cb1025be1130ffdaaf62370a2a6961 debuginstall: convert unified test to pure unit test (issue4128) This change converts the test file for debuginstall from a unified test to a pure unit test. This gives us more flexibility in testing the output of "hg debuginstall". In particular, this will let us test in a straightforward way the changes to debuginstall for issue4128. For example, the change lets us use Python to calculate the expected value of substrings of the output, and then compare them. diff --git a/tests/test-install.t b/tests/test-debuginstall.py rename from tests/test-install.t rename to tests/test-debuginstall.py --- a/tests/test-install.t +++ b/tests/test-debuginstall.py @@ -1,22 +1,80 @@ -hg debuginstall - $ hg debuginstall - checking encoding (ascii)... - checking Python lib (*lib*)...
